Dragos's obituary

It is with deep sadness that we share that Dragos passed away due to a heart complication at his home on March 23rd, 2026.

He carried within him a profound desire to be surrounded by art, architecture, and history, drawn to beauty in a way that felt both searching and deeply intentional. 

He struggled with the weight of life’s heaviness, but we remember him today through shared memories and the bright versions of him that existed through the darkness. 

Dragos was a friend, a brother, and a son who shared himself in ways that were raw and complex. He never wanted to burden others with what he was going through, and instead faced his battles in the only ways he knew how.

In his personal notebook, we found a line he had held onto, one we carry as a reminder of how Dragos hoped to see and live life: “The life that I could still live, I should live, and the thoughts that I could still think, I should think.” — C.G Jung
